Output 66a7bbab85afbd6b661138e17c3f719d38a742695f579e1c16ea00b428a60d4e:9

value
637000
script pubkey
OP_0 OP_PUSHBYTES_20 4eadb4ff994c5f07b40a0ff46723f9f9e5c3de6b
address
bc1qf6kmfluef30s0dq2pl6xwglel8ju8hntlrwake
transaction
66a7bbab85afbd6b661138e17c3f719d38a742695f579e1c16ea00b428a60d4e
confirmations
78330
spent
true